Bitcoin ETF Inflows: Just 44% Are Long-Term Investments, Says 10x Research

A new report from 10x Research reveals that only 44% of Bitcoin ETF investments in the U.S. are for long-term holding, with the majority being arbitrage-driven trades.

According to Markus Thielen, head of research at 10x Research, hedge funds and trading firms are exploiting market inefficiencies rather than betting on Bitcoin’s long-term value. With market conditions shifting, Bitcoin ETFs are seeing reduced inflows as arbitrage profits decline.

Bitcoin ETF Inflows: Mostly Arbitrage, Not Institutional Adoption

Since their launch in January 2024, U.S. spot Bitcoin ETFs have seen $39 billion in net inflows. However, only $17.5 billion represents true long-only investments, while the remaining 56% is likely tied to arbitrage strategies, according to Thielen.

Hedge funds and trading firms are the largest holders of BlackRock’s IBIT ETF, focusing on short-term profit-making.
The “carry trade” strategy—buying spot Bitcoin via ETFs while shorting Bitcoin futures—is the primary driver of inflows.
This contradicts media narratives, which often suggest broad-based institutional adoption.

Why Hedge Funds Are Unwinding Their Bitcoin ETF Positions

With funding rates and basis spreads collapsing, arbitrage opportunities have become less profitable, leading to a slowdown in Bitcoin ETF inflows.

Hedge funds are actively unwinding ETF positions, selling ETFs while buying Bitcoin futures—a market-neutral move that does not directly impact BTC’s price.

Media often portrays ETF outflows as bearish, but in reality, this is a normal unwinding of arbitrage positions.

Shift in Bitcoin Buying Trends Post-Election

Thielen notes that after the U.S. presidential election, genuine long-term Bitcoin buying has picked up, but retail trading volumes remain low.

  • Retail interest is crucial to sustain ETF demand.
  • Institutional long-term adoption is still lagging despite the initial ETF excitement.

Final Thoughts: What’s Next for Bitcoin ETFs?

As arbitrage profits decline, Bitcoin ETFs may experience further outflows, but this doesn’t necessarily signal bearish sentiment. Instead, it highlights how market structure influences ETF demand, separating real adoption from short-term trading strategies.
